Block %2 Invalid Index For %3; Block %2 Block Is Too Long Or Too Complex; Block %2 Name %3 Not Defined Or Option/Function Not Activated - Siemens Sinamics S120 Diagnostic Manual

Hide thumbs Also See for Sinamics S120:
Table of Contents

Advertisement

12530
[Channel %1: ] Block %2 invalid index for %3
Parameters:
%1 = Channel number
%2 = Block number, label
%3 = Source string
Definitions:
In macro definitions, an attempt was made to define a G function with more than 3 decades or an M function with more
than 2 decades as identifier of the macro.
Example:
_N_UMAC_DEF DEFINE G4444 AS G01 G91 G1234
Reaction:
Correction block is reorganized.
Interface signals are set.
Alarm display.
Remedy:
Press the NC Stop key and select the function "Correction block" with the softkey PROGRAM CORRECT. The cor-
rection pointer positions on the incorrect block.
Modify the macro definition in accordance with the Programming Guide.
Program
Clear alarm with NC START or RESET key and continue the program.
Continuation:
12540
[Channel %1: ] Block %2 Block is too long or too complex
Parameters:
%1 = Channel number
%2 = Block number, label
Definitions:
The maximum internal block length after translator processing must not exceed 256 characters. After editing, for
example, several macros in the block or a multiple nesting, this limit can be exceeded.
Reaction:
Correction block is reorganized.
Interface signals are set.
Alarm display.
Remedy:
Press the NC Stop key and select the function "Correction block" with the softkey PROGRAM CORRECT. The cor-
rection pointer positions on the incorrect block.
Divide up the program block into several subblocks.
Program
Clear alarm with NC START or RESET key and continue the program.
Continuation:
12550
[Channel %1: ] Block %2 name %3 not defined or option/function not activated
Parameters:
%1 = Channel number
%2 = Block number, label
%3 = Source symbol
Definitions:
The identifier displayed has not been defined before being used.
-
_N_SMAC_DEF
_N_MMAC_DEF
_N_UMAC_DEF
_N_SGUD_DEF
_N_MGUD_DEF
_N_UGUD_DEF
Variable: DEF instruction is missing
Program: PROC declaration is missing
The T word cannot be interpreted in ISO mode 2,
$MN_EXTERN_DIGITS_TOOL_NO and $MN_EXTERN_DIGITS_OFFSET_NO are 0.
Reaction:
Correction block is reorganized.
Interface signals are set.
Alarm display.
Alarms
Diagnostics Manual, 07/2010, 6FC5398-8BP40-0BA0
DEFINE M333 AS M03 M50 M99
:
M17
NCK alarms
129

Hide quick links:

Advertisement

Table of Contents
loading

This manual is also suitable for:

Sinumerik 828d

Table of Contents